1.
Unscrew the bolt from the rear cover using a ring spanner
(13mm) and remove the cover. Note that it has a gasket
on the inside. Check for damage and replace if necessary.
3.
Tap the pump foot towards the rear with a soft head
mallet. This makes it easier to unscrew the locking nut
using the large Silensor spanner (part 13810SP). If the
spanner is tight hit the spanner with a sharp tap of the
mallet to free up the nut.

Capacitor Housing
Remove the capacitor from its housing. Take note of the
connections and then remove from motor.
Warning! Care should be taken when handling capacitors.
4.
Remove the floating neck ring from the impeller and with
a flat blade screw driver break the plastic tab blocking the
impeller nut.
